John-Olav Einemo (born 10 December 1975) is a Norwegian retired mixed martial artist.
He is also a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u practitioner, with the highlight of his career being the win in the ADCC Submission Wrestling World Championship in 2003 (88–98 kg weight class).
He is the only man to defeat multiple-time BJJ champion Roger Gracie in the ADCC Submission Wrestling World Championship tournament.
He fought for a number of promotions in Finland and the Netherlands, quickly amassing an undefeated record of 4–0.
Einemo did not compete from 2003 to 2006 due to complications of contracting a flesh-eating bacterial infection on his left foot following surgery.
